What Does NPK Stand For?

NPK stands for Nitrogen, Phosphorus, and Potassium, which are the three essential nutrients that enhance plant growth. They are commonly found in fertilizers and play vital roles in various plant functions.

The Importance of Each Nutrient

  • Nitrogen (N): Crucial for leafy growth and the production of chlorophyll.
  • Phosphorus (P): Vital for root development and flower and seed production.
  • Potassium (K): Supports overall plant health, disease resistance, and water regulation.

How to Choose the Right NPK Ratio

Selecting the right NPK ratio depends on the specific crop needs. For instance, a high nitrogen ratio is ideal for leafy greens, whereas root crops benefit from higher phosphorus levels. A soil test can help determine the appropriate balance.

Common Misunderstandings About NPK

Many people believe that more NPK equals better growth, but this is misleading. Excess of one nutrient can lead to imbalances that harm plant health. It’s critical to follow recommended guidelines for application.
